Lobstream is an internet art piece that renders a live feed of posts from Moltbook — a social network populated entirely by AI agents. Posts stream in across "submolts" (communities) covering consciousness, philosophy, shitposting, existential dread, and more.
The frontend is a timeline UI with a sidebar lobster who watches you. You can filter by submolt, click agent names to see their post history, and expand posts into a detail view. Each submolt gets a subtle color identity so you can tell communities apart at a glance.

Relay server (relay/) polls Moltbook for new and trending posts, filters out non-English and machine-generated text, optionally scores them for relevance via Claude Haiku, and pushes survivors to a Redis stream.
Vercel Edge Function (api/stream.js) serves an SSE endpoint that reads from Redis and streams posts to the browser. Fresh connections get a backfill of the 30 most recent posts.
Frontend (js/, css/, index.html) is vanilla JS with no framework or build step. Posts render as cards in a timeline with smooth CSS transitions. A canvas-drawn lobster in the sidebar breathes, blinks, and tracks your mouse.

railway upPosts flow through two tiers:
-
Tier 1 (keyword): The relay's
classify.jsscans each post for topic keywords (AI, consciousness, crypto, etc.) and assigns a confidence score. Posts with no topic match still pass through. -
Tier 2 (Claude Haiku): If
ANTHROPIC_API_KEYis set, posts with topic matches are batched (up to 15) and sent to Claude Haiku for relevance scoring (0.0-1.0) and sentiment classification (angry, sarcastic, hopeful, fearful, celebratory, melancholy, neutral). Posts below a 0.4 relevance threshold are discarded. If the API is unavailable, posts fall back to Tier 1.
The system is tuned to operate within free-tier limits:
- Upstash Redis (free: 10k commands/day): Relay polls every 5 minutes, SSE polls Redis every 30 seconds, frontend drips posts every 8 seconds. Estimated ~4,500 commands/day with one viewer.
- Claude Haiku: Batches of 15 with 30-second flush intervals minimize API calls.
- Vercel Edge: SSE connections last 55 seconds before reconnecting, reducing cold starts.
